Prologue:

“So... Is it them? Are they the ones?” asked a pony in robes.

“Yes, I believe it is them." said another similarly clad pony. "It was said that two alicorn sisters, one as bright as day and one as dark as night, would overthrow Discord and bring harmony to Equestria. They are exactly what was described to us by our forefathers, shortly after Discord took over Equestria or as it use to be known... Ponyland.”

“Don't listen to him!" a pony suddenly interrupted. "Of course it's not them! It can't be! We've been waiting for these supposed princesses for generations! Why should they show up now?”

“It seems that you have lost faith Brother Hooves.”

“So what if I have, Pine? If these two alicorns defeat Discord, I'll cross my eyes so hard it'll become an affliction that will curse all of my descendants.” said Brother Hooves.

"I would not say such things if I were you." said Pine with a grin "While Fate may be incredibly just and strives towards bringing balance, it also has a very peculiar sense of humor... Never tempt Fate, my friend."

Hooves' expression went from annoyance to slight panic.

"Can I take back what I said?" he asked, the worry very evident in his tone.

"You can try." said Pine,trying not to laugh at his friend's discomfort.

26 years later

“It's time for the both of you to go and do what we have been trying to prepare you for. You must overthrow Discord and become the Princesses of Equestria. You shall rule together. Now that you have found the elements of Harmony, defeating this creature of chaos should not be too difficult. Now go... You do not have much time, Discord could notice the presence of the Elements at any time”. explained the pony.

“Good luck. You're going to need it... If you want to escape with your lives.” said Brother Hooves.

“Pay no attention to Brother Hooves, I am certain that you will succeed.” he retorted, casting an angry glare at the pony in question.

Celestia and Luna headed for the exit of the small house that was the size of a Cathedral on the inside due to Discords tampering, nopony that lived there was particularly upset about it. As they left, they heard a pony with an hourglass for a cutie mark say:

“Hmm...it's bigger on the inside. Maybe I'll try that some day.”

They arrived at edge of the Everfree Forest, where Discord had decided to stay. They truly had reached the center of all chaos in Equestria.

They saw ponies performing a strange dance on their front hooves and singing a song that seemed to be dedicated to Discord. They saw Dragons hopping around like bunnies and bunnies soaring through the sky spitting fire. They even saw rectangular holes in the sky of various sizes, where strange creatures with no hooves but something else that the two sisters couldn't name, just watched the events unfold with interest. They marched forward, preparing themselves in case something more dangerous then bunnies or dragons decided to attack. A voice sounded from behind them.

“Oh oh, this is so much fun! How about a game of pin the tail on the pony?” Discord lifts a tail that looked suspiciously like Celestia's.

Celestia turned around and noticed that her tail was missing. She turned to face Discord, anger etched across her face.

“Playtime is over for you Discord!” she exclaimed.

“Oh, I doubt that. Hungry?” he extended a bag of seeds towards Celestia and Luna, they both give Discord blank stares.

“Suit yourselves.” He stuffed a claw full of seeds in his mouth with delight.

Celestia and Luna removed the Elements of Harmony from their saddlebags and placed them in a semi-circle, hovering in front of the two sisters.

“Ooh... What have you got there?” askedu Discord.

“The Elements of Harmony.” responded Celestia.

The Elements of Harmony started to rotate at high speed, encasing the two Princesses in a protective sphere of magic.

“With them, we shall defeat you!” cried Luna.

Discord laughed. “You should see yourselves right now. The expressions on your face, so intense, so sure of yourselves. Ahahah.”

Celestia and Luna crossed their horns to unite the Elements of Harmony's power. As a rainbow shot into the sky and headed towards Discord, a group of four ponies strangely dressed all shouted out at the same time:

"DON'T CROSS THE STREAMS!"

Discord,who was too busy laughing at the duo to take notice of the danger he was facing, just stood there.

“Hilarious! Ahahahah!”

So thus was Discord, the bringer of Chaos, turned to stone in a position that made many a filly for generations to come wonder if he was singing at the time of his demise.


100 years later


Time passed rather slowly for Luna ever since she and Celestia had defeated Discord. She was glad that harmony had come to Equestria.

That things started to make sense. And she was especially glad that it wouldn't rain chocolate anymore. She had had more than enough of chocolate while Discord ruled over Equestria.

When they had started taking care of the rising of the Sun and Moon without interference from Discord. Luna was happy to perform her royal duties at first, but as time passed she realized that all the ponies preferred Celestia's day to her night. She was sad that all these ponies were missing out on the wonders that her night had to offer. Celestia had noticed that her sister was acting strange, but she decided to blame it on the sleepless nights. Finally, Celestia breached the subject.

“Are you alright Luna? You seem upset about something.”

“I'm fine...” replied Luna.

“When you say “fine”, what does that mean exactly? Because it seems that not everything is “fine” to me. And don't try to lie, you and I both now that you can't stop your ears from twitching when you lie.” warned Celestia.

“Look, it's not important. It's just that I'm getting bored. Fighting Discord was the most exciting thing that has ever happened to us!” exclaimed the bringer of the moon

“I see.” stated simply Celestia.

“It's just that once I rise the Moon, all the ponies fall asleep until you raise the Sun. Spending all these hours alone... I just wish there was somepony who didn't spend all day playing and would come out during the night.” complained Luna.

“I can't understand what that must be like. But I can try to understand how you feel. If you wish, I can stay up at night to keep you company.

Equestria means very little to me when it comes to your happiness and well-being.”

“Thank you but...no thank you. Somepony has to make the decisions. If we are both asleep, even without Discord, Equestria would fall back into chaos. I shall just have to grin and bear it.” said the youngest alicorn.

“Very well, but we shall continue this conversation tomorrow. I may not be able to keep you company but if there is one thing that the council has taught me, it's that the only way to resolve a problem is to mention it.” advised Celestia.

“I suppose you're right.” sighed Luna.

“Try not to dwell on this matter further. At least until we can talk about it more. I wish you a safe night Luna.” Celestia said as she left to go rest.

“Good night Tia.” whispered Luna.

She turned away from Celestia as she left the tower they used to watch over the land. Luna looked up at the Moon and sighed.
